#include "./anthracite_main.hpp"
#include "backends/backend.hpp"
#include "http/constants.hpp"
#include <memory>
#include <optional>
#include <sstream>
#include <unordered_map>
#include <vector>
#include <iostream>
using namespace anthracite;
using CallbackType = std::unique_ptr<http::response> (*)(http::request&);
class api_backend : public backends::backend {
class RouteNode {
public:
std::optional<CallbackType> callback;
RouteNode() : callback(std::nullopt) {}
std::unordered_map<std::string, RouteNode> routes;
};
RouteNode root;
std::unique_ptr<http::response> default_route(http::request& req) {
std::unique_ptr<http::response> resp = std::make_unique<http::response>();
resp->add_body("Not Found");
resp->add_header(http::header("Content-Type", "application/json"));
resp->add_status(http::status_codes::NOT_FOUND);
return resp;
}
std::unique_ptr<http::response> find_handler(http::request& req) {
std::string filename = req.path().substr(1);
std::vector<std::string> result;
std::stringstream ss (filename);
std::string item;
RouteNode* cur = &root;
while (getline (ss, item, '/')) {
if (cur->routes.find(item) == cur->routes.end()) {
if (cur->routes.find("*") == cur->routes.end()) {
break;
} else {
cur = &cur->routes["*"];
}
} else {
cur = &cur->routes[item];
}
}
if (cur->callback.has_value()) {
return cur->callback.value()(req);
} else {
return default_route(req);
}
}
std::unique_ptr<http::response> handle_request(http::request& req) override {
return find_handler(req);
}
public:
api_backend() {
root.routes = std::unordered_map<std::string, RouteNode>();
}
void register_endpoint(std::string pathspec, CallbackType callback) {
std::vector<std::string> result;
std::stringstream ss (pathspec);
std::string item;
RouteNode* cur = &root;
while (getline (ss, item, '/')) {
cur->routes[item] = RouteNode{};
cur = &cur->routes[item];
}
cur->callback = callback;
}
};
std::unique_ptr<http::response> handle_request(http::request& req) {
std::unique_ptr<http::response> resp = std::make_unique<http::response>();
resp->add_body(R"({"user": "endpoint"}")");
resp->add_header(http::header("Content-Type", "application/json"));
resp->add_status(http::status_codes::OK);
return resp;
}
int main(int argc, char** argv) {
auto args = std::span(argv, size_t(argc));
api_backend ab;
ab.register_endpoint("users/*", handle_request);
anthracite_main(argc, argv, ab);
}
